SAHISA Constitution

The Constitution of the Southern African Heads of Independent Schools Association (SAHISA) describes the Vision and Mission of the organisation.

Vision

SAHISA subscribes to the vision of ISASA of a Southern Africa in which:

  • quality education is provided to all Southern African learners;
  • the value of independent education in contributing to this goal is recognised; and
  • a value-based, public-spirited community of diverse, high quality, independent schools is developed.

Mission

  • SAHISA is an association of heads that promotes the highest standards of professional practice and conduct of its members in order to ensure quality independent education for learners in their schools.
  • It strives to foster collegiality and the professional development of heads and their staff, by creating a forum for interaction and mutual support.
  • It seeks to use its expertise and collective voice to promote the profession and contribute to invigorating education in Southern Africa.
